E. DEFENDING ISLAS MALVINAS
The Falklands War lasted just 74 days and ended with an Argentine surrender on 14 June 1982, returning the Islands once more to British control.
During the 10 week conflict the opposing land forces took part in a number of violent confrontations from large, full...

C. ‘RETURN TO ARNHEM’
This past September marked the 80th Anniversary of one of the most famous battles of WW2… The doomed attempt by the British 1st Airborne Division to capture the famous road bridge over the Lower Rhine at the Dutch city of ARNHEM.
This was part of Operation Market Garden...
